Dictionary Results for pippin:
1. WordNet® 3.0 (2006)
Pippin
    n 1: any of numerous superior eating apples with yellow or
         greenish yellow skin flushed with red

2. The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48
Pippin \Pip"pin\, n. [Probably fr. OE. pippin a seed, as being
   raised from the seed. See Pip a seed.] (Bot.)
   (a) An apple from a tree raised from the seed and not
       grafted; a seedling apple.
   (b) A name given to apples of several different kinds, as
       Newtown pippin, summer pippin, fall pippin, golden
       pippin.
       [1913 Webster]

             We will eat a last year's pippin.    --Shak.
       [1913 Webster]

   Normandy pippins, sun-dried apples for winter use.
      [1913 Webster]
